摘要
A plug hole shaped reconfigurable microstrip antenna capable of frequency and pattern reconfiguration using photoconductive switches is proposed in this paper. The antenna can be operated at three different frequencies in the range of 2-4GHz. At each frequency, five different radiation patterns are possible. Photo-conductive switches used to obtain reconfiguratibility. The simulation results comprising the return loss and radiation patterns of the proposed antenna are presented.
